Beverley Train Station has a charming mix of modern conveniences and essential amenities aimed at enhancing your travel experience. For ticketing, there's a well-manned ticket office, although opening times might vary across the week, offering a chance to collect tickets pre-purchased online via convenient ticket machines. Smartcards are also available, although there are no validators on-site. Accessibility is a strong focus, with step-free access to both platforms and various forms of support for travelers with disabilities, including ramps and induction loops.
While there are no waiting rooms, there is ample seating available on the platforms, allowing passengers to sit comfortably while waiting for their trains. Essential facilities such as public payphones are accessible, though the station currently does not offer Wi-Fi. There are refreshment facilities on-site, which can be a welcome relief during long journeys. Parking also caters to both short and long stays with dedicated accessible spaces. However, the absence of a luggage storage service is worth noting for those with larger baggage needs.
Connectivity is key at Beverley station, with a host of onward travel options. For those needing to transition from train to road, there's a convenient taxi rank right opposite the booking office, ensuring a smooth transfer from train to your next destination. Public bus services are readily accessible, broadening travel possibilities even further. While there is no dedicated bicycle hire service here, ample bicycle storage facilities are provided for those commuting on two wheels. Lostock station offers convenient amenities to ensure a comfortable passage for all travelers. The station is equipped with ticket machines and provides options for collecting tickets bought online, making the experience seamless. While there's no provision for restrooms or refreshments on-site, the focus remains on accessibility. Step-free access is available across certain parts of the station, as it is categorized under Category B. Travelers can easily access the Manchester/Bolton platform via a level passage from the car park, while a separate ramp provides access to services towards Preston. Wheelchair users will appreciate the ramps available for train boarding.
Taxi services are just a call away for those who need them, enabling quick and hassle-free connections. However, the station doesn't offer close proximity to public bus stops, so travelers planning to transition to bus routes should note this in advance. Buses tied to rail replacement services conveniently pick up at the top of the station car park, ensuring continuity even when rail services are disrupted.

Ample parking can be found at the station with 84 spaces available, including six spaces dedicated to accessible parking. Cycling enthusiasts can make use of the 18 bicycle storage spaces, featuring a mix of lockers and stands, ensuring a flexible approach to multi-modal travel.
